WHY ARE MY MASTERPOINT AWARDS DIFFERENT THAN LISTED IN THE GAME?
You may have noticed your masterpoint awards in the BBO game are not what you end up with when the ACBL records them.  When the ACBL started running virtual bridge games on BBO, they added a 50% bonus to masterpoint awards once they are reported to the ACBL.  This practice has continued, and so far there's no date for when it will end.  So enjoy the extra masterpoint (while they are awarded!)

WHY AM I ALWAYS SITTING SOUTH OR WEST?
It's a little known fact that the player who invites someone else to play is always seated South or West - and the person who accepts the invitation to play is seated North or East.  So if you and your partner are looking to change directions, just have the OTHER person do the inviting to play in the game.


 

   HOW TO FIND RDBC ONLINE GAMES   


Once you have signed up to play online, here's how you can find our Rochester DBC online games:



Log onto BridgeBaseOnline.  You can enter bridgebase.com into your web browser address bar, or just click here.

Enter your name and password, be sure the "invisible" box is left unchecked, and sign in.

Click in the white list on the left for "Virtual Clubs."  The next page will list countries that host games, and at the top you'll want to click on "North America."

This will take you right to our RDBC game that is scheduled for that day.
You must register with a partner to play; registration opens up 2 hours before game time.  Prior to that, the game will not be listed on BBO (even though it's going to take place).

At the top of the registration page are two additional options, "details," which provides number of boards played, type of movement, etc., and "partnership," where you can sign up to find a partner.

You and your partner must both be online five minutes prior to game time; if you are not online when the game starts, you'll be unregistered and not allowed to play.  Also please note if you are in the "casual" section of BBO at gametime, you will not be able to play (BBO has two different servers, which don't speak to each other).

Entries are restricted to people who have played at the RDBC during 2019, although you can invite a partner from another club to play in our games.

Remember to have enough BB$ in your account to cover entry fees.  NOTE: DO NOT PURCHASE BB$ through the BBO app; there is a 30% surcharge which is, frankly, ridiculous.  Purchase BB$ always through your laptop or iPad.
